Comprehending Probiotics and Their Advantages

While lots of people are acquainted with probiotics, their specific benefits typically remain unclear. Probiotics are active microorganisms, predominantly bacteria, that supply health benefits when taken in proper amounts. They fulfill an important role in preserving gut health by equilibrating the gut microbiota, which can determine digestion and nutrient absorption. Research indicates that probiotics may aid in alleviate symptoms of gastrointestinal conditions, such as irritable bowel syndrome and diarrhea. Moreover, they can strengthen immune function, likely minimizing the rate of infections.

Emerging studies show that probiotics may also have mental health advantages, as the gut-brain axis demonstrates a connection between gut health and mood regulation. Moreover, certain probiotic strains have been associated to better skin health and reduced inflammation. By including foods abundant in probiotics, such as yogurt, individuals can support their overall health, making probiotics an important component of a balanced diet.

Different Types of Yogurt Makers

As you start the journey of yogurt making, understanding the different types of yogurt makers is vital for achieving the perfect consistency and flavor. There are primarily two categories: electric yogurt makers and non-electric options. Electric yogurt makers often come with precise temperature controls and timers, making them easy to use for beginners. They typically include multiple jars for batch production. On the other hand, non-electric yogurt makers require somewhat more manual intervention, utilizing insulated containers or even simple methods like using an oven or a cooler to maintain warmth. Additionally, some home chefs prefer using Instant Pots or slow cookers, which can serve dual purposes. Choosing the right type ultimately depends on personal preferences, available kitchen space, and desired yogurt-making experience.

Types of Milk Available

Milk acts as the foundation for homemade yogurt, playing an essential role in determining the final texture and flavor. Different varieties of milk can be used, including whole, skim, and low-fat options. Whole milk typically creates a creamier, richer yogurt, while skim milk results in a lighter consistency. For those seeking alternative options, plant-based milks, such as almond, soy, or coconut, can be used, though they may require additional thickeners to achieve the desired texture. It is important to consider the nutritional content and flavor profile of each milk type, as they can influence the fermentation process. Ultimately, the choice of milk should align with personal preferences and dietary needs, ensuring a satisfying homemade yogurt experience.

Starter Culture Choice

Creating successful homemade yogurt depends largely on the selection of an appropriate starter culture, which introduces beneficial bacteria essential for fermentation. Generally, commercial yogurt containing live active cultures serves as an excellent choice for beginners. Seek out strains such as Lactobacillus bulgaricus and Streptococcus thermophilus, which are vital for thickening and flavor development. Furthermore, some may prefer specific probiotic blends, offering diverse health benefits. When selecting a starter culture, it's important to verify freshness, as older cultures may have reduced viability. For those seeking more control over the fermentation process, purchasing freeze-dried starter cultures can be helpful. Ultimately, the chosen culture will influence the yogurt's texture, taste, and probiotic content, making its selection a critical step in the yogurt-making journey.

Step-by-Step Guide to Making Yogurt

Making yogurt at home can be a fulfilling experience that allows for customization and control over ingredients. The process starts by gathering the required supplies: milk, a yogurt starter containing live cultures, and a yogurt maker. First, the milk should be heated to around 180°F to remove any unwanted bacteria, then cooled to around 110°F. Once cooled, a small amount of yogurt starter is mixed into the milk, ensuring it is thoroughly mixed. This mixture is then poured into the yogurt maker and set to ferment for a advised period, typically between 6 to 12 hours, depending on desired thickness and tartness. After fermentation, the yogurt is refrigerated to stop the process. Finally, it can be consumed plain, or flavored with fruits, sweeteners, or spices, satisfying personal preferences. With practice, this homemade yogurt can become a wonderful staple in any diet.

Tips for Achieving Ideal Fermentation

Reaching perfect fermentation is vital for creating rich, flavorful yogurt, and numerous key factors can substantially influence the outcome. First, maintaining an perfect temperature is vital; most yogurts require a steady environment between 110°F to 115°F. This temperature promotes the growth of beneficial bacteria while preventing harmful pathogens. Second, selecting high-quality starter cultures guarantees that the desired probiotics thrive during fermentation. New, live cultures will produce better results compared to older or inactive ones.

In addition, the length of fermentation is crucial; longer fermentation times can boost the tanginess and thickness, while shorter timeframes yield a milder flavor. It is also vital to use fresh milk, as the quality directly impacts the yogurt's texture and taste. Lastly, avoiding disturbances during the fermentation process supports maintaining a stable environment, permitting the bacteria to work optimally without interruption. Following these tips can result in a successful yogurt-making experience.

Storing and Utilizing Your Home-Made Yogurt

After the yogurt has been properly prepared, proper storage is necessary to retain its freshness and probiotic advantages. Homemade yogurt should be placed in clean, airtight containers to avoid contamination and spoilage. Glass jars or plastic containers with tight-fitting lids are suitable for this purpose.

The ideal approach is to refrigerate the yogurt as soon as you finish making it to reduce bacterial activity and maintain both flavor and texture. With proper storage, homemade yogurt can last for up to two weeks.

When it comes to usage, yogurt can be consumed plain or used as a base for desserts, smoothies, or salad dressings. Adding fruits, honey, or granola can improve its taste and nutritional value. In addition, yogurt can be frozen for prolonged storage, however this may affect its texture after thawing. By adhering to these storage and usage practices, one can completely enjoy the benefits of homemade probiotic yogurt.

FAQ

Is Non-Dairy Milk Suitable for Yogurt Making?

Non-dairy milk can indeed be used for making yogurt. Nevertheless, specific cultures and modifications may be necessary to reach the preferred texture and taste, as the culturing process diverges from classic dairy yogurt.

What Is the Storage Duration for Yogurt in the Refrigerator?

Yogurt generally lasts one to three weeks under refrigeration when properly maintained. Evidence of spoilage includes unpleasant odors, alterations in texture, or the presence of mold; consequently, periodic examinations are advised for ensuring quality and safety.

Can Yogurt Starter Be Reused After Fermentation?

It is possible to reuse yogurt starter after the fermentation process. However, the potency may reduce after multiple uses. To preserve ideal outcomes, it's best to limit reuse frequency and periodically incorporate fresh starter cultures.

What Happens When Fermentation Temperature Drops Too Low?

When fermentation temperature is lower than optimal, the yogurt cultures may become inactive, resulting in insufficient fermentation. This may result in a thinner texture, absence of tanginess, and diminished probiotic benefits, ultimately compromising the quality of the yogurt.

Is It Safe to Eat Expired Yogurt?

Yogurt past its expiration date might still be safe for consumption if it displays no evidence of spoilage, such as foul scents or mold. However, its quality and probiotic benefits may diminish considerably after the expiration date.
